The short answer is you can't remove that type of tag because it hasn't been applied to the game in the first place.
To elaborate on that a bit, let's say you've tagged Game A as 'Scary,' Game B as 'Funny,' and Game C as 'Boring.' Now, you want to remove all your tags from Game A. On Game A's store page, in the user-defined tags window under the heading "Tags you've applied to this product," you'll see 'Scary.' Below that, under the heading you're referencing ("Apply a tag you've used on other products"), you'll see 'Funny' and 'Boring'. In this scenario, you can only remove the 'Scary' tag, because it's the only tag you applied to the game. The 'Funny' and 'Boring' tags are more like suggested tags to add to Game A because you've applied them to other games (but not this one, which is why you can't remove them).
